What does red pavement markings indicate on a roadway?

Red pavement markings on a roadway signify that the area must not be entered. This is typically utilized to alert drivers to restrictions in certain sections of the road, ensuring that they understand it is not permissible to drive in that area. Such markings are often associated with safety zones, restricted areas, or conditions where entry could pose danger or violate traffic laws. Red, as a color, generally conveys warnings or prohibitions in traffic control devices, making it essential for drivers to recognize and respond appropriately to these markings to ensure safety and compliance with road regulations.
